Single application on MahaDBT portal to help farmers: Bhuse
Farmers in Maharashtra can avail benefits of various state government schemes by accessing a single application on the MahaDBT portal, state agriculture minister Dadaji Bhuse said on Sunday.
Bhuse said the facility will be available from the forthcoming Kharif season and farmers will not have to fill separate forms for various state-run schemes.
"Farmers won't have to visit agriculture department offices repeatedly. Since this new system will reduce human intervention at every step, schemes will be more transparent," Bhuse said.
Bhuse is on tour of Vidarbha and reviewed the work of his department in meetings with officials from Akola, Amravati and Nagpur.
He said work on linking 'MahaDBT' and 'Mahabhulekh' portals was underway and once completed, farmers won't have to submit 7/12 and 8A (land) documents with their applications.
